Форум программистов, компьютерный форум CyberForum.ru

Почему функция копирования строк не принимает два параметра? - C++

Восстановить пароль Регистрация
Другие темы раздела
C++ Builder Ошибка с BORLNDMM.Dll http://www.cyberforum.ru/cpp-beginners/thread299486.html
Добрый день! При выполнении вот таких кусков кода возникает еррор "Access violation at adress 2155155 at module BORLNDMM.Dll! Write of adress 00000000" Код выбора первого параметра для запроса void __fastcall Tanaliz::nom_ekslistClick(TObject *Sender) {nazv_eksp_label->DataField="nazvanije_exp"; eksp_opis->DataField="opisanie_exp";...
C++ двумерный массив макс мин кодеры помогите срочно нужен код на Dev-C++ учу дев но на заочке еще нив чем не разобрался тольком уже требуют написать прогу на массивы вообщем нужен код задающий двумерный массив и выводящий на экран максимальное и минимальное значение пожалуйста помогите времени в обрез зарание спасибо шарил в инете попадаются только паскалевкие коды (( пытался читать времени не хватит освоимть http://www.cyberforum.ru/cpp-beginners/thread299484.html
Написать и протестировать функцию STRP C++
Написать и протестировать функцию STRP(str1, str2), которая определяет, встретился ли в строке str1 какой-нибудь символ из строки str2. Что сам "сделал" //--------------------------------------------------------------------------- #include <vcl.h> #pragma hdrstop #include <stdio.h> #include <conio.h> #include <string.h> #include <stdlib.h>
C++ Пара заданий на циклы, для тех кому скучно
Привет товарисчи... Кому скучно, накатайте кодики к следующим мелочам 3 . 4. y=0,25x^3+x^2-5 при a=-3, b=5, n=12 Получить таблицу значений от а до b в n точках, определить экстремумы Кому не в лом, порешайте, с меня как всегда куча +
C++ checkedListBox http://www.cyberforum.ru/cpp-beginners/thread299478.html
как записать в столбец таблицы именно выбранный Item из checkedListBox. DataRow row1 = dsDataSet1.zayvka.NewRow(); try { if (checkedListBox9.CheckedItems == true)//неправильно так { row1 = true;
C++ Работа с классами Прошу Вас помочь решить задачу. Цифровой счетчик, это переменная с ограниченным диапазоном. Значение которой сбрасывается, когда ее целочисленное значение достигает определенного максимума (например, k принимает значения в диапазоне от 0..100). В качестве примера такого счетчика можно привести цифровые часы, счетчик километража. Опишите класс такого счетчика. Обеспечьте возможность установления... подробнее

Показать сообщение отдельно
kravam
быдлокодер
 Аватар для kravam
1512 / 872 / 44
Регистрация: 04.06.2008
Сообщений: 5,271
19.05.2011, 12:05  [ТС]     Почему функция копирования строк не принимает два параметра?
Вот, в этом случае два параметра
C++
1
2
3
4
5
6
7
8
9
10
11
#include <windows.h>
#include <stdio.h>
 
int main(){
}
 
 
void f (char* x ) {
 char z [MAX_PATH]; 
 strcpy_s (z, x);
}
И ничё, компилится себе.
Я понимаю, что длина первой строки MAX_PATH, известна то есть. Вроде как её поэтому и необязательно указывать параметром. Но! Дело в том, что если этот параметр необязателен, то он должен быть ТРЕТЬИМ. А не вторым, как Вы сказали.
Так что неувязочка выходит.
 
Текущее время: 12:18. Часовой пояс GMT +3.
К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in® Version 3.8.9
Copyright ©2000 - 2016, vBulletin Solutions, Inc.
Рейтинг@Mail.ru